This website is especially designed to show a variety of artworks that were made during the times of the Covid-19 crisis. Artists from over 20 countries participated in our open call and are represented here. We are aware that the movement of social distancing art is still in its infancy. At the same time we present the selected works of art as documentation, of the present „unimagined“ time. Without a doubt, the contributions will last for weeks, months and years and gain relevance as a historical statement.

For us, as curators of the SODA-Festival it is important to set an example in times of the worldwide pandemic crisis and general curfew and to help promote the creativity of those who sit at home and do not know what to do with themselves and their creativity. The Social Distancing Art - Festival SODA is a project of the Arrival Room gUG. Arrival Room gUG is a non-profit organisation registered in Saarbrücken (Germany). As a cultural organisation Arrival Room promotes art projects of locals and migrants in Germany and beyond.
